Night-shift staff: Floor 4 of the Tellhaven Building opens this week. After 21:00, access is via the rear stairwell only; the lifts are locked out overnight during the settling period. Complete a walk-through of the new floor once per shift and log it. The stairwell keypad accepts the code below.

badge for yahop-fawep: bdg-XBKXI-68071

Lost badge — night shift procedure (Harrowgate Mill site). Report the loss immediately to the duty supervisor in the control room, Block C. Do not prop doors or tailgate. The supervisor logs the badge as void in Gatewarden within ten minutes; the old badge stops working everywhere at that point. A paper incident slip goes in the tray for Facilities to process next morning. Until a replacement is printed, use the night entrance on Fettler's Lane only. The interim door-pass code for that entrance is below.

staff pass of badup-kawig = bdg-TYN-3

## Tuning

The receipt mailer (Almsgate) batches donation receipts and sends through the Thornquay relay. On-call: if the queue backs up, resist the urge to crank batch size — the relay rate-limits per connection, and bigger batches just mean bigger retries. Scale worker count first, then shorten the flush interval. Dedupe window must stay longer than the retry horizon or donors get duplicate receipts, which generates tickets. All knobs live in one place and are read at worker start. Current production values follow.

tuning table, kajop-yafof:
QUOTAS = {
    "wenath": 10,
    "ulaael": 5,
}

Day One Checklist — Badge Migration at Lindover Works

☐ Heads up: we're mid-switch from the old Keytrail badges to the new Portello system, so contractor badges won't work on every door yet. If your badge gets rejected at the workshop entrance, don't queue at security — just use the temporary keypad by the roller door and enter the code below.

badge for tajeg-kagap: bdg-EWZTJN-83588199